Vibration Severity Graph Colour

This chart shows vibration severity levels for general rotating machinery based on ISO 10816-3 standards. It plots displacement in mils versus velocity in inches per second to indicate the acceptable operating ranges for machinery based on vibration levels. Below 0.8 mils and below 1.7 kHz is considered an excellent condition, while above 300 mils or 2.5 mm/s is in the very rough/dangerous range. The chart is used as a guide for vibration analysis to monitor machinery health conditions over time based on measured velocity, displacement, and acceleration values.
